Understanding tools, simple machines, logic and coding patterns, and developing problem-solving skills.

Technology in the early years is more than screens; it is about tools, simple machines, and logical problem-solving. Our printables offer unplugged coding grids, gear-matching tasks, sorting sheets for tools, and simple logic mazes that encourage preschoolers and kindergartners to develop critical thinking, spatial awareness, and cognitive design skills.

Integrate these technology worksheets into STEM centers or construction blocks play. Guide pre-k learners to analyze how simple tools operate or solve a visual coding puzzle before they build with real blocks. These offline activities promote a deep technological understanding and cognitive flexibility aligned with NAEYC program accreditation standards.
